Choosing the best voltage converter for travel involves understanding several key factors that influence safety, compatibility, and convenience. Not all converters are suitable for every device or trip scenario, so evaluating your specific needs is crucial before making a purchase.Wattage Capacity
Wattage determines the maximum power your converter can handle. For high-power devices like hair dryers or coffee makers, look for models rated at 2000W or higher. Lower wattage converters are suitable for smaller electronics, but using them with high-demand devices can cause overheating or failure. Always check your device’s wattage and choose a converter that exceeds that figure for safe operation.
Type of Waveform
Converters produce either a modified sine wave or a pure sine wave. Sensitive electronics like laptops, cameras, and audio equipment perform better with pure sine wave models, which mimic home electrical signals more accurately. Although they are pricier, pure sine wave converters reduce the risk of damage and ensure your devices operate smoothly.
Portability and Size
Travel-friendly converters should be compact and lightweight, especially if you carry multiple devices or travel frequently. However, more powerful models tend to be bulkier and heavier, which might be inconvenient. Consider how much space you’re willing to allocate in your luggage versus the power capacity you need.
Safety Features
Look for built-in protections such as overload, overheat, and short-circuit safeguards. These features help prevent damage to your devices and ensure safe operation, especially during long trips or when using high-demand appliances. A converter lacking these protections might save money initially but could pose risks over time.
Additional Features
Many converters now include multiple USB ports, international plug adapters, and other convenience features. While these extras add value, prioritize safety and power capacity first, as these are critical in ensuring your devices operate correctly and safely abroad. Be cautious of overly complex designs that may be difficult to operate or maintain.
Frequently Asked Questions
Can I use a voltage converter with my straightener abroad?
Yes, a properly rated voltage converter can allow you to use your hair straightener in countries with different voltages. Ensure the converter’s wattage capacity exceeds your straightener’s wattage, typically around 100-200W. Using a converter with a high enough wattage rating prevents overheating and damage, but always verify compatibility with your device’s specifications.
Is a pure sine wave converter necessary for my laptop?
While many laptops can operate on modified sine wave converters, using a pure sine wave model is safer and reduces the risk of electrical noise or damage. Sensitive electronics like laptops benefit from the cleaner power supply that pure sine wave converters provide. Investing in one can extend the lifespan and performance of your devices, especially during extended travels.
How do I know if a converter is powerful enough for my device?
Check the wattage rating of your device, usually found on its label or manual. Select a converter with a wattage capacity at least 25% higher than your device’s wattage to account for startup surges and ensure reliable operation. Overloading a converter can cause it to shut down or overheat, so choosing one with a suitable margin is essential for safety and longevity.
Are all travel adapters also voltage converters?
No, not all travel adapters convert voltage; many just allow you to plug into different outlet types. Always verify whether the product explicitly states it is a voltage converter capable of stepping down or up voltage levels. Combining a simple travel plug adapter with a separate voltage converter is common practice for ensuring device safety abroad.
What should I consider if I want to power multiple devices at once?
Look for models with multiple outlets and sufficient wattage capacity to handle all connected devices simultaneously. Power strips with built-in converters can be useful, but ensure the combined wattage does not exceed the converter’s limit. Additionally, consider safety features like overload protection to prevent damage when multiple devices draw power together.
